Knowing how to check the version of IIS (Internet Information Services) installed on your server is crucial for system maintenance and troubleshooting. IIS is a fundamental component of Windows Server that enables websites and web applications to run smoothly. Checking the IIS version provides valuable information about the features and capabilities available, allowing you to make informed decisions about system updates and configurations.
The importance of checking the IIS version extends beyond ensuring compatibility with specific applications and modules. It also plays a vital role in maintaining security and stability. Different versions of IIS come with varying levels of security enhancements and bug fixes. By keeping your IIS version up-to-date, you can mitigate potential vulnerabilities and minimize the risk of security breaches.
There are several methods to check the IIS version installed on your server. One common approach is to use the command prompt. By entering the command “iisreset /?” into the command prompt, you can retrieve detailed information about the IIS version and its configuration settings. Additionally, you can check the IIS version through the graphical user interface (GUI) by navigating to the “Help” menu within IIS Manager and selecting “About Internet Information Services.” This method provides a more user-friendly interface for those who prefer a graphical representation.
1. Command Prompt
The command prompt method is a powerful tool for checking the IIS version installed on your server. By entering “iisreset /?” into the command prompt, you can retrieve a wealth of information about the IIS version and its configuration settings.
- Syntax: The “iisreset /?” command is a straightforward command that provides detailed information about IIS. Simply type the command into the command prompt and press enter.
- Output: The output of the command includes the IIS version number, the build number, and a list of available command-line options. This information is essential for troubleshooting and understanding the capabilities of your IIS installation.
-
Examples: Here’s an example of the output you might see when using the “iisreset /?” command:
iisreset /?Usage: iisreset [options]Options: /? Display this help message. -stop Stops the World Wide Web Publishing Service. -start Starts the World Wide Web Publishing Service. -restart Restarts the World Wide Web Publishing Service. -config [] Restarts the World Wide Web Publishing Service using the specified configuration file. -timeout Sets the time-out value (in seconds) for the restart operation. -force Forces the restart operation even if there are active connections.
- Benefits: Using the command prompt to check the IIS version provides several benefits. It’s a quick and easy method that doesn’t require navigating through graphical user interfaces. Additionally, the command-line output can be easily parsed and used in scripts or batch files.
In summary, the command prompt method using “iisreset /?” is a valuable tool for checking the IIS version installed on your server. It provides detailed information about the IIS version and its configuration settings, making it an essential tool for system administrators and IT professionals.
2. IIS Manager
IIS Manager is a powerful tool for managing and configuring Internet Information Services (IIS) on Windows servers. It provides a graphical user interface (GUI) that makes it easy to perform a wide range of tasks, including checking the IIS version installed.
To check the IIS version using IIS Manager, follow these steps:
- Open IIS Manager.
- Click on the “Help” menu.
- Select “About Internet Information Services.”
A dialog box will appear displaying the IIS version number, along with other information such as the build number and edition.
Checking the IIS version using IIS Manager is a quick and easy way to get the information you need. It’s also a good way to get information about other aspects of your IIS installation, such as the version of ASP.NET that is installed.
Knowing the IIS version is important for several reasons. First, it can help you determine if you have the latest version of IIS installed. Second, it can help you troubleshoot problems with IIS. Third, it can help you ensure that your IIS installation is compatible with the applications and services that you are running.
3. Version Number
The IIS version number is a critical component of understanding “how to check iis version installed” as it provides precise information about the specific release and build of Internet Information Services (IIS) installed on a server. This information is essential for several reasons:
- Identifying Security Enhancements: Different versions of IIS come with varying levels of security enhancements and bug fixes. Knowing the specific version installed allows system administrators to assess the security posture of their server and determine if updates are necessary to address potential vulnerabilities.
- Ensuring Compatibility: The IIS version number is crucial for ensuring compatibility with specific applications, modules, and operating systems. Some applications or features may require a specific version of IIS to function correctly, and knowing the version installed helps determine compatibility and avoid potential issues.
- Troubleshooting Problems: When troubleshooting problems with IIS, knowing the version number can provide valuable insights into the root cause of the issue. Specific versions may have known bugs or limitations that can be addressed by updating to a newer version or applying hotfixes.
In summary, the IIS version number is a vital piece of information that helps system administrators maintain a secure, stable, and performant IIS installation. By understanding the connection between the version number and “how to check iis version installed,” system administrators can effectively manage their IIS environments and ensure optimal website and application performance.
4. Security Enhancements
The connection between security enhancements and knowing how to check the installed IIS version is crucial for maintaining a secure web hosting environment. Newer versions of IIS often include significant security improvements, such as:
- IIS
- IIS TLS 1.3
- IIS OAuth 2.0 OpenID Connect
- IIS IP
IIS IIS IIS
5. Compatibility
In the context of “how to check iis version installed,” understanding compatibility is crucial for ensuring that applications and modules function seamlessly with the installed version of IIS. Compatibility plays a vital role in maintaining a stable and performant web hosting environment.
When checking the IIS version, it’s essential to consider the compatibility requirements of the applications and modules deployed on the server. Different versions of IIS may introduce changes in features, APIs, or configuration settings that can impact the compatibility of existing applications. By knowing the IIS version, system administrators can make informed decisions about updating or reconfiguring applications to maintain compatibility.
For example, if an application relies on a specific version of the ASP.NET runtime, checking the IIS version ensures that the correct version is installed to support the application’s functionality. Similarly, modules that extend IIS functionality, such as URL rewrite or compression modules, may have specific compatibility requirements with certain IIS versions.
By understanding the connection between compatibility and checking the IIS version, system administrators can proactively address compatibility issues, prevent application failures, and ensure optimal performance of websites and web applications.
Frequently Asked Questions about “How to Check IIS Version Installed”
This FAQ section aims to address common concerns and misconceptions surrounding “how to check iis version installed.” It provides concise and informative answers to assist readers in fully understanding the process.
Question 1: Why is it important to check the IIS version installed?
Knowing the IIS version installed is crucial for maintaining a secure and stable web hosting environment. Different versions of IIS offer varying levels of security enhancements, compatibility with applications and modules, and performance optimizations.
Question 2: What are the different methods to check the IIS version installed?
There are two primary methods to check the IIS version: using the command prompt and utilizing the IIS Manager graphical user interface (GUI). Both methods provide detailed information about the IIS version and its configuration settings.
Question 3: How do I check the IIS version using the command prompt?
To check the IIS version using the command prompt, open a command prompt window and enter the command “iisreset /?” This command displays detailed information about the IIS version, including the version number and build.
Question 4: How do I check the IIS version using the IIS Manager?
To check the IIS version using the IIS Manager, open the IIS Manager tool and navigate to the “Help” menu. Select “About Internet Information Services” to view a dialog box displaying the IIS version number and other relevant information.
Question 5: What should I do if I have an outdated version of IIS installed?
If your IIS version is outdated, it is recommended to update to the latest version to benefit from the latest security enhancements, performance improvements, and compatibility fixes. You can download the latest IIS version from the Microsoft website.
Question 6: Where can I find more information about “how to check iis version installed”?
For more comprehensive information and technical documentation on “how to check iis version installed,” refer to the Microsoft IIS documentation website. This resource provides detailed guides, tutorials, and troubleshooting tips.
In summary, checking the IIS version installed is a crucial aspect of maintaining a secure and well-functioning web hosting environment. By understanding the methods to check the IIS version and the importance of keeping it up-to-date, system administrators can ensure optimal performance and security of their IIS installations.
Transition to the next article section: Understanding the various methods to check the IIS version installed empowers system administrators to maintain and troubleshoot their IIS environments effectively. The next section will delve into the significance of security enhancements and compatibility considerations when working with different IIS versions.
Tips for Checking IIS Version Installed
To effectively manage and troubleshoot IIS installations, it’s crucial to understand how to check the installed version. Here are some valuable tips to guide you:
Tip 1: Utilize the Command Prompt for Detailed Information
Use the command “iisreset /?” in the command prompt to retrieve detailed information about the IIS version, including the version number, build number, and available command-line options.
Tip 2: Leverage IIS Manager for Graphical Interface
Navigate to the “Help” menu within IIS Manager and select “About Internet Information Services” to access a user-friendly graphical interface displaying the IIS version and other relevant details.
Tip 3: Identify Security Enhancements
Understand that newer IIS versions often incorporate enhanced security features and bug fixes. Checking the version helps determine if updates are necessary to address potential vulnerabilities.
Tip 4: Ensure Compatibility with Applications
Consider the compatibility requirements of the applications and modules deployed on the server. Different IIS versions may impact compatibility. Knowing the version enables informed decisions for updates or reconfigurations.
Tip 5: Stay Updated with the Latest Version
Regularly checking and updating to the latest IIS version is recommended. This ensures access to the latest security enhancements, performance improvements, and compatibility fixes.
Tip 6: Refer to Microsoft IIS Documentation
For comprehensive information and technical documentation, consult the Microsoft IIS documentation website. It provides detailed guides, tutorials, and troubleshooting tips.
Summary: By following these tips, system administrators can effectively check the installed IIS version and make informed decisions to maintain a secure, stable, and performant web hosting environment.
Transition to Conclusion: Understanding the process of checking the IIS version is a crucial aspect of effective IIS management. The next section will explore the significance of IIS version compatibility and how to ensure seamless operation with various applications and modules.
In Summary
Effectively checking the installed IIS version is a critical aspect of managing and troubleshooting web hosting environments. This article explored various methods for checking the IIS version, emphasizing the use of the command prompt and IIS Manager. We highlighted the importance of understanding security enhancements and compatibility considerations associated with different IIS versions.
By following the tips and insights provided, system administrators can ensure that their IIS installations are up-to-date, secure, and compatible with the applications and modules they deploy. Regular monitoring and updates are crucial for maintaining a stable and performant web hosting environment. Embracing the principles outlined in this article will empower system administrators to confidently manage their IIS installations and deliver optimal web services.